At its heart, the game relies on fundamental principles of physics: gravity and elasticity. The initial drop sets the disc in motion, and from that point forward, its trajectory is dictated by a series of collisions with the pegs. Each impact isn't merely a redirection; it involves a transfer of energy, subtly altering the disc's speed and angle. This makes predicting the exact path incredibly difficult, even with detailed knowledge of the peg layout and the initial drop point. The surface material of both the disc and the pegs also plays a crucial role. A smoother surface results in less friction and a more predictable bounce, while a rougher surface introduces greater randomness. The placement and density of the pegs themselves significantly influence the possible pathways. A tighter peg configuration leads to more frequent collisions and a more chaotic descent, while a sparser arrangement allows for longer, more direct trajectories.
The seemingly simple act of a disc navigating a board of pegs actually demonstrates elements of chaos theory. Tiny variations in the initial drop, barely perceptible to the human eye, can lead to drastically different outcomes. This sensitivity to initial conditions is a hallmark of chaotic systems. Because of this, true randomness is achieved, as any attempt to perfectly predict the outcome is ultimately futile. Despite the inherent unpredictability, statistical probabilities can still be assigned to different landing slots. Over a large number of trials, a discernible pattern emerges, revealing which slots tend to receive more hits. However, individual results remain subject to the whims of chance, making each drop an exciting and unique event. This principle gives players a sense of control, without guaranteeing a win.

Digital implementations of the game rely on sophisticated Random Number Generators (RNGs) to simulate the unpredictable nature of the physical game. These RNGs are algorithms designed to produce a sequence of numbers that appear random. Reputable online casinos employ RNGs that have been independently tested and certified to ensure fairness and integrity. The RNG determines the trajectory of the disc, effectively replacing the physical interaction with the pegs. The quality of the RNG is paramount, as it directly affects the randomness and fairness of the game. Players can typically find information about the RNG used by a particular online game in the game's help or information section.
